Lineage Summary In English

KSEEB Solutions for Class 5 English Poem Chapter 3 Lineage 3

This poem describes about the value of the elderly people. The poet’s grandmother even in her old age was able to work in her agricultural field. But the younger generations could not do such things. She could plough and sow seeds and even do the hard work in the field. The poet happens to see the younger generation is not determined to work like her grandmother who are known for their hard work. The poet wistfully questions herself why she is not like them?
